In-Text Thirdly, that there the whole multitude of Gods People in the Parish, should with one voice and heart call upon the Name of God, magnifie and praise the Name of God, render earnest and hearty thanks to our Heavenly Father for his heap of benefits daily and plentifully poured upon us, not forgetting to bestow our Alms upon Gods Poor, to the intent God may bless us the more richly.
